Chestnut Ridge is a village located in Rockland County, New York. Chestnut Ridge has a 2025 population of 10,815 . Chestnut Ridge is currently growing at a rate of 0.64% annually and its population has increased by 3.3% since the most recent census, which recorded a population of 10,470 in 2020.
The average household income in Chestnut Ridge is $152,830 with a poverty rate of 6.14%. The median age in Chestnut Ridge is 26.8 years: 25.5 years for males, and 28.2 years for females. For every 100 females there are 109.3 males.

The racial composition of Chestnut Ridge includes 77.64% White, 9.62% Black or African American, 4.61% other race, and smaller percentages for Asian and multiracial populations.

Chestnut Ridge's average per capita income is $64,890. Household income levels show a median of $113,750. The poverty rate stands at 6.14%.
Name | Median | Mean |
|---|---|---|
| Married Families | $137,770 | - |
| Families | $137,277 | $179,001 |
| Households | $113,750 | $152,830 |
| Non Families | $51,285 | $63,177 |
